Step 1
Place all ingredients except the vanillas into the Thermomix bowl and cook *8 min/80°C/speed 4.*
Step 2
Add vanilla bean paste and powder through the hole in the lid and blend *10 sec/speed 6*.
Step 3
Pour into a jug or bowl that doesn't retain the heat and cover with a cartouche. Allow to come to room temperature for a minimum of 2 hours.
Step 4
Place into the fridge overnight or until completely cold.
Step 5
Churn following manufacturers instructions.
Step 6
Thermomix method; After cooling the custard completely, pour into a flat tray or ice cube tray and freeze overnight. Remove when frozen and return to the Thermomix bowl and blend until fluffy. You could insert the Butterfly once the entire mix is together and whip for a little just to aerate.
